Binner Downs
Copper Mine
Worked from 1750s to 1838

Large sett North and South of Road. Operational from 1819 to 1838, this mine yielded a total of 51,000 tons of copper. Its extensive dumps and shafts are scattered across the fields situated east of the B3302 road, located to the south of Leedstown.
